William Moore Boyce, Jr. ’49

William Moore Boyce, Jr., 87, of Davidson, N.C., passed away on February 24, 2016, at The Pines at Davidson. William was born February 25, 1928, in Atlanta, Ga., to the late William and Mildred Boyce. William was a graduate of Davidson College, and later received a bachelor’s degree of Divinity from Princeton Theological Seminary and was ordained into the ministry in 1952.

During his ministry, he served as a Chaplain in the U.S. Army during the Korean conflict with the 7th Infantry Division.

He served congregations in Charlotte, N.C., at St. Paul Presbyterian Church from 1955 to 1962; in Portsmouth, Va., at First Presbyterian Church from 1962 to 1968; and in Richmond, Va., at Lakeside Presbyterian in Richmond, Va., from 1968 to his retirement in 1992. Following his retirement, he moved to The Pines at Davidson in 2007.
